Rotten teeth are not good for you. They are rife with germs and puts you at risk for worse conditions, and there are no medicines you can take or home care you can do to make rotten teeth better. Get those pulled as soon as possible.





Sometimes it is possible for your dentist to make you "immediate dentures" that are put in the same day you have the rotten teeth pulled so you won't have to go without teeth. Visit your dentist for a consultation so this can be planned in advance of your extraction (if it is appropriate for your situation).





Whatever you do, get rid of those rotten teeth pronto.
